The insurance industry is undergoing tremendous change and Liberty Mutual, a diversified global insurer and third largest property and casualty insurer in the US, is leading the charge with its innovative products and customer-centric approach within both its personal and commercial units. Liberty Mutual’s United States Retail Markets is seeking an Assistant Director, Data Science in the Risk Analytics Reserve Modeling team to develop claim-level models supporting both personal and small commercial lines of business.
In this role, you will work to continue advancing our understanding of and ability to predict loss and loss adjustments expenses through new data sources, tools, analytics, and advanced modeling techniques. This person will also work directly with our business stakeholders in supporting the implementation of our work into the business, including understanding the business needs and the best ways to continually improve our models and analytics. This position requires candidates who are intellectually curious, and love to support our business partners.
Responsibilities:
- Collaborate with other business partners to develop appropriate statistical approaches and tools that will drive strategic decision making related to Reserving, trends, and other challenging problems central to our business.
- Identify new strategic opportunities for the use of theoretical methods and tools.
- Apply forward looking thinking to inform methodological advancement.
- Drive innovation in the application and development of tools and practices.
- Mine large data sets using sophisticated analytical techniques to generate insights and inform business decisions.
- Identify and tests hypotheses, ensuring statistical significance, and build predictive models for business applications.
- Translate quantitative analyses and findings into accessible visuals for non-technical audiences, providing a clear view into interpreting the data.
- Enable the business to make clear tradeoffs between and among choices, with a reasonable view into likely outcomes.
- Responsible for larger components of highly complex projects.
- Guide aspects of project design as a technical consultant for the team.
- Customize analytic solutions to specific client needs.
- Regularly engage with the data science community and leads cross functional working groups.
Qualifications
- Broad knowledge of predictive analytic techniques and statistical diagnostics of models.
- Expert analytical/problem solving and research skills; Ability to use results of analysis to persuade team or department management to a particular course of action.
- Proficiency in Python or R required.
- Proficiency in SAS and/or SQL required.
- Hands-on experience with large analysis datasets and Enterprise-scale database systems.
- Strong verbal and written communication skills, and ability to exchange ideas and convey complex information clearly and concisely.
- Ability to perform high-level work both independently and collaboratively as a project team member or leader.
- Has a value driven perspective with regard to understanding of work context and impact.
- Ability to give effective training and presentations to peers, management and less senior business leaders.
- Knowledge of insurance principles, underwriting and ratemaking concepts and the various functions of an insurance organization, including Claims, Pricing, Underwriting, and Finance desirable.
- Competencies typically acquired through a Ph.D. degree (in Statistics, Mathematics, Economics, Actuarial Science or other scientific field of study) and a minimum of 2 years of relevant experience, a Master’s degree (scientific field of study) and a minimum of 4 years of relevant experience or may be acquired through a Bachelor`s degree (scientific field of study) and a minimum of 5+ years of relevant experience.
